Common Dense Flower Wallichia Palm Diseases (Wallichia densiflora)

Updated: July 31, 2024

The Wallichia densiflora, commonly known as the dense flower wallichia palm, is a spectacular species renowned for its striking appearance and adaptability to various tropical environments. While it brings a unique aesthetic to gardens and landscapes, it is not immune to a range of diseases that can compromise its health and vitality. Understanding these diseases, their symptoms, causes, and management strategies is essential for any gardener or landscaper looking to care for this stunning palm.

Overview of Wallichia Palm

The dense flower wallichia palm is native to Southeast Asia, thriving in humid, tropical climates such as those found in India, Thailand, and Malaysia. Characterized by its tall and slender trunk, feathery green leaves, and dense clusters of small flowers, this palm can grow up to 30 feet high. It prefers well-draining soil and partial shade but can adapt to full sunlight conditions.

Despite its robustness, the wallichia palm is susceptible to several diseases and pests. Early detection and proper management practices are crucial for maintaining its health.

Common Diseases Affecting Wallichia Palm

1. Leaf Spot Disease

Symptoms: Leaf spot disease manifests as small, dark brown or black lesions on the leaves. These spots may enlarge over time and lead to yellowing foliage.

Causes: This disease is typically caused by fungal pathogens such as Corynespora cassiicola or Colletotrichum spp. The pathogens thrive in warm, humid conditions and can spread through splashing water or contaminated tools.

Management:
– Improve air circulation around the palm by regular pruning.
– Avoid overhead watering to limit leaf wetness.
– Apply fungicidal treatments if severe infestations occur.
– Remove and dispose of affected leaves promptly to prevent further spread.

2. Fusarium Wilt

Symptoms: Fusarium wilt often begins with yellowing leaves that progress to wilting and eventual death of the fronds. Affected palms may exhibit stunted growth and have a characteristic reddish-brown discoloration in the vascular tissue visible when the trunk is cut.

Causes: This disease is caused by the Fusarium oxysporum fungus, which infects the roots and spreads through the vascular system of the palm.

Management:
– Avoid planting wallichia palms in areas where fusarium wilt has previously occurred.
– Ensure proper drainage as waterlogged soil can exacerbate fungal infections.
– Consider using resistant varieties if available.
– Sanitize tools after use to prevent soil-borne pathogens transfer.

3. Ganoderma Butt Rot

Symptoms: Ganoderma butt rot initially appears as a general decline in plant vigor. Over time, the lower trunk may exhibit darkened areas at the base where the roots meet the trunk.

Causes: This disease is caused by the Ganoderma species fungi that attack the heartwood of the palm tree. The fungus thrives in decaying organic material and can enter through wounds or root damage.

Management:
– Regularly inspect palms for symptoms and remove any infected trees immediately.
– Avoid injuries to the trunk during maintenance activities that can serve as entry points for fungi.
– Use mulch sparingly around the base of palms to prevent excessive moisture retention that favors fungal growth.

4. Anthracnose

Symptoms: Anthracnose is characterized by dark brown lesions on leaves, flowers, and fruits. In severe cases, entire fronds may die off prematurely due to extensive tissue loss.

Causes: Various fungi cause anthracnose, predominantly Colletotrichum species. Conditions such as high humidity and inadequate air circulation promote its spread.

Management:
– Prune dead or diseased foliage regularly to improve airflow.
– Fungicidal sprays can help manage outbreaks; however, timing is critical—apply before symptoms become severe.
– Rotate fungicides if necessary to prevent resistance development among fungal populations.

5. Root Rot

Symptoms: The primary symptom of root rot includes wilting or yellowing leaves despite adequate watering. In severe cases, roots may appear blackened or mushy when excavated.

Causes: Root rot typically results from overwatering or poorly drained soil conditions leading to anaerobic situations that favor pathogenic microorganisms like Pythium or Phytophthora species.

Management:
– Ensure well-draining soil during planting; consider raised beds if drainage is an issue.
– Water only when necessary—allow the top few inches of soil to dry out before resuming watering.
– If root rot occurs, dig up affected palms carefully; remove diseased roots before replanting into fresh soil.

Pests That Affect Wallichia Palm Health

While this article focuses primarily on diseases affecting Wallichia densiflora, it’s also vital to understand that pests can further exacerbate these issues.

1. Aphids

Aphids are small sap-sucking insects that can weaken plants by feeding on their sap. They often leave behind sticky honeydew which can lead to sooty mold growth on leaves.

2. Spider Mites

Spider mites thrive in hot conditions with low humidity. They feed on leaf tissue causing stippling or yellowing of leaves. Visible webbing on foliage may also occur.

Management Strategies for Pest Control

  • Regularly inspect for signs of pest infestations; early detection is crucial.
  • Introduce beneficial insects like ladybugs that prey on aphids.
  • Use insecticidal soap or horticultural oil as needed while ensuring treatments do not harm beneficial insects.

General Prevention Tips for Wallichia Palm Diseases

  1. Proper Planting Practices: Ensure your wallichia palm is planted at the appropriate depth and in suitable soil conditions conducive for drainage.

  2. Water Management: Implement a watering schedule that allows for drying out between waterings while avoiding drought stress.

  3. Nutrient Management: Maintain healthy growth by providing balanced fertilizer applications according to soil tests; avoid over-fertilizing which could lead to salt buildup harming palms.

  4. Pruning: Regularly prune dead or damaged foliage while being cautious with cuts near live tissues to reduce entry points for pathogens.

  5. Sanitation: Keep gardening tools clean; disinfect them after use—especially after working with diseased plants—to minimize pathogen spread among healthy specimens.

  6. Quarantine New Plants: When introducing new wallichia palms or other plant species into your garden, quarantine them for a few weeks to monitor for potential diseases before full integration.

  7. Seek Professional Help: If managing diseases becomes challenging despite best practices, consult an arborist or plant pathologist specialized in tropical plants for tailored advice and solutions.
